Hagley to East Linton by train

A train trip from Hagley to East Linton takes about 9hrs 12 mins on average, covering roughly 247 miles (398 kilometres). With around 8 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£184.10,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Station Facilities and Services

At Hagley Station, convenience greets you at the door. The ticket office opens its shutters from 7:00 AM to 4:00 PM on weekdays and 8:00 AM to 3:00 PM on Saturdays. While self-service ticket machines are available for your purchase and collection needs, it’s essential to note that there are no accessible ticket machines at this station.

For those in need of assistance, help is always nearby. Staff are present during ticket office hours, complemented by a help point for any additional information. CCTV ensures safety, while seating areas offer comfort as you wait for your train.

Accessibility Features

Accessibility is a priority at Hagley with its step-free access in certain parts, classified under category B3. Passengers needing help should signal the conductor for assistance onto the train. While there are ramps available for train access, the station lacks accessible toilets and wheelchairs, so it might be prudent to plan ahead.

Station Facilities: Basic Yet Functional

East Linton train station offers the essentials for a smooth travel experience. While there is no ticket office, visitors can easily purchase and collect their tickets from available ticket machines, which are accessible for all passengers. The station is fully equipped with step-free access across all platforms but lacks a waiting room, ensuring commuters can navigate with ease. With CCTV in place, travelers can feel secure, but be mindful that there are no facilities for luggage storage, refreshment, or financial transactions like ATMs.

Passenger assistance is available via a help point, ensuring travelers can receive information and support as needed. However, assistance services must be booked in advance, which can be conveniently done through the Passenger Assist service. It is noteworthy that customer support from a physical staff presence is unavailable, emphasizing the need for travelers to plan accordingly.
